-/**
- * \file
- *
- * \author Pablo Rincon <pablo.rincon.crespo@gmail.com>
- *
- * Implements the ssh.softwareversion keyword
- * You can match over the software version string of ssh, and it will
- * be compared from the beginning of the string so you can say for
- * example ssh.softwareversion:"PuTTY" and it can match, or you can
- * also specify the version, something like
- * ssh.softwareversion:"PuTTY-Release-0.55"
- * I find this useful to match over a known vulnerable server/client
- * software version incombination to other checks, so you can know
- * that the risk is higher
- */

-/**
- * \brief match the specified version on a ssh session
- *
- * \param t pointer to thread vars
- * \param det_ctx pointer to the pattern matcher thread
- * \param p pointer to the current packet
- * \param m pointer to the sigmatch that we will cast into DetectSshSoftwareVersionData
- *
- * \retval 0 no match
- * \retval 1 match
- */
-int DetectSshSoftwareVersionMatch (ThreadVars *t, DetectEngineThreadCtx *det_ctx, Flow *f, uint8_t flags, void *state, Signature *s, SigMatch *m)
-{
- SCEnter();
-
- DetectSshSoftwareVersionData *ssh = (DetectSshSoftwareVersionData *)m->ctx;
- SshState *ssh_state = (SshState *)state;
- if (ssh_state == NULL) {
- SCLogDebug("no ssh state, no match");
- SCReturnInt(0);
- }
-
- int ret = 0;
- if ((flags & STREAM_TOCLIENT) && (ssh_state->srv_hdr.flags & SSH_FLAG_VERSION_PARSED)) {
- SCLogDebug("looking for ssh server softwareversion %s length %"PRIu16" on %s", ssh->software_ver, ssh->len, ssh_state->srv_hdr.software_version);
- ret = (strncmp((char *) ssh_state->srv_hdr.software_version, (char *) ssh->software_ver, ssh->len) == 0)? 1 : 0;
- } else if ((flags & STREAM_TOSERVER) && (ssh_state->cli_hdr.flags & SSH_FLAG_VERSION_PARSED)) {
- SCLogDebug("looking for ssh client softwareversion %s length %"PRIu16" on %s", ssh->software_ver, ssh->len, ssh_state->cli_hdr.software_version);
- ret = (strncmp((char *) ssh_state->cli_hdr.software_version, (char *) ssh->software_ver, ssh->len) == 0)? 1 : 0;
- }
- SCReturnInt(ret);
-}
